8/10-8/13 Lake Aloha Backcountry Camp

August 10 @ 7:00 am - August 13 @ 4:00 pm

Join us for a volunteer vacation in one of the most beloved wilderness areas in the country! This four-day backcountry experience takes place in Desolation Wilderness near Lake Aloha.

Spend your days giving back to the trail you love, your evenings camping among the stunning granite landscapes of the Sierra Nevada, and your time connecting with a passionate and welcoming trail community.

Project:

Access to Lake Aloha is challenging, and this section of the Tahoe Rim Trail sees heavy use, resulting in a cupped tread and areas of standing water. During this project, we’ll use natural materials found near the trail to improve the trail surface, enhance drainage, and create a more durable, sustainable route for hikers.

Difficulty:

This stewardship camp is for experienced backpackers, preferably those who have spent time at high elevation as Lake Aloha is at 8,118 feet elevation. Even with a boat taxi across both Echo Lakes, the hike to base camp is ~5 miles and 1,000ft ascent. Hiking from basecamp to the worksite will be ~3 miles roundtrip.
